The Campaign for Tobacco-Free Kids is the leading advocacy organization to reduce tobacco use and its deadly consequences around the world. Through strategic communications and policy advocacy campaigns, we promote the adoption of proven solutions that are most effective at reducing tobacco use and save the most lives.
The U.S. Communications intern will be fully integrated into the U.S. Communications team, joining a fast-paced team charged with developing, implementing and supporting media advocacy campaigns aimed at reducing the death and disease caused by tobacco. The selected candidate will be expected to assist on both substantive communications and administrative projects – and will have the opportunity to learn about U.S. policy advocacy campaigns and effective media advocacy strategies. The U.S. communications intern will report to the U.S. Director of Media Relations.
Applicants must submit a cover letter, resume and two writing samples (e.g., press release/pitch, social media content, op-ed, blog/article, or other communications materials; please refrain from sending academic writing samples). Please include your availability and potential start date in your cover letter. The selected candidate for this position must be available for in-person work in the Washington, DC office by the start date, and COVID-19 vaccination is required.
Primary Duties:
•Draft communication materials including press releases, op-eds, letters to the editor and social media content
•Monitor and compile media clips related to ongoing policy work
•Work with the communications team to research, identify and contact key media contacts
•Participate and contribute ideas in brainstorming sessions and meetings
•Provide administrative and research support as needed
•Other duties as assigned
Skills Required:
•Experience in public relations, public affairs, social media and/or communications at large
•Strong interest in public health and/or tobacco-related issues
•General knowledge of the U.S. media landscape and curiosity/understanding about what shapes news stories
•Strong oral and written communication skills, including editing and proofing with a strong attention to detail
•Excellent organizational skills and ability to manage projects both individually and as a team
•Ability to work in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ment while juggling multiple projects and deadlines
•Digital fluency (e.g., ability to use Microsoft products, use social media and quickly learn new software)
•Previous experience and interest in advocacy-related issues is a plus
•Fluency in Spanish is a plus

For more than 25 years, the Campaign for Tobacco-Free Kids has fought to protect children and save lives from the #1 cause of preventable death: tobacco use.
Through strategic communications and policy advocacy campaigns, we work to change public attitudes about tobacco and promote proven policies that are most effective at reducing tobacco use and saving the most lives.
Our vision is a future free of the death and disease caused by tobacco. Because tobacco has killed enough.
